I am having trouble setting up my Amazon Fire TV Stick (AFTV).

I use Unblock-us for the smartDNS service, which works fine for all computers & Smart TVs on the network.

After changing the AFTV's DNS like any other device, Amazon Prime content works, but Netflix does not. The Netflix app says "pricing information not available" where the Download button should be.
I have also tried using the smartDNS on my router instead of the device itself but that doesn't work either.

I changed my Amazon account's billing address to USA, still no luck. Removed the credit card info & shipping info altogether, still no luck. I changed the Amazon Device country to USA, no luck.

Finally I tried null routing Google DNS in my router as suggested earlier in this thread, but Netflix is still unavailable.

How the heck do I get this thing to work?

I had this on my firetv when i got it about a month ago, 6 hours later i worked out that it was due to old firmware on the device and it had not installed the latest (after saying it was updating firmware when first turning it on) so the netflix app etc would not download.
Once i updated firmware the netflix app installed fine.
